olfactory receptor family 5 subfamily H member 15

This gene encodes an olfactory receptor that recognizes and transduces odorant signals through G-protein-coupled signaling in nasal sensory neurons. Currently, no human diseases have been definitively associated with mutations in OR5H15. The gene shows very low constraint against loss-of-function variants, suggesting that complete loss of this individual olfactory receptor may be well-tolerated.
